你查询的IP:[59.191.99.207]  地理位置:中国–广东

最新查询123.244.210.62 220.248.21.47 122.49.186.120 123.100.76.85 120.32.182.255 116.4.11.1 114.60.226.135 119.8.200.79 116.8.136.223 59.191.99.207 222.16.147.69 122.198.99.68 221.201.16.137 202.127.212.225 221.122.134.148 120.24.12.52 202.192.130.233 218.23.115.29 220.242.89.213 122.248.48.128 202.164.25.27 202.179.240.164 120.128.46.9 210.12.1.23 202.127.128.135 117.120.128.78 202.153.48.235 61.4.176.54 203.86.64.255 123.160.206.123 210.22.176.162